Top 3 Key Takeaways

Water Transfer Error Reduces Available Sales by 3,000 Acre-Feet: General Manager Dana Jacobson revealed a calculation error in the district's water balance that affects planned water transfers. The district had committed to selling up to 5,000 acre-feet to Blue Sky Farms and 7,000 acre-feet to Kern Tulare Water District, but the error means they should only transfer 2,000 acre-feet to Blue Sky to maintain adequate reserves. This mistake reduces potential revenue from $1.6 million to approximately $1 million, though the board indicated preference for maintaining water security over maximizing revenue.
